The Greatest Guide To Peoria Il Weather
More About Peoria Illinois Cost Of LivingTable of ContentsThe 5-Minute Rule for Peoria Illinois School DistrictThe Peoria Il Airport StatementsMore About Peoria Il WeatherRumored Buzz on Peoria Illinois PronunciationExcitement About Peoria Illinois PronunciationAs any excellent river-town should, Peoria has a dynamic riverfront area. In addition to